Студопедия

КАТЕГОРИИ:


Архитектура-(3434)Астрономия-(809)Биология-(7483)Биотехнологии-(1457)Военное дело-(14632)Высокие технологии-(1363)География-(913)Геология-(1438)Государство-(451)Демография-(1065)Дом-(47672)Журналистика и СМИ-(912)Изобретательство-(14524)Иностранные языки-(4268)Информатика-(17799)Искусство-(1338)История-(13644)Компьютеры-(11121)Косметика-(55)Кулинария-(373)Культура-(8427)Лингвистика-(374)Литература-(1642)Маркетинг-(23702)Математика-(16968)Машиностроение-(1700)Медицина-(12668)Менеджмент-(24684)Механика-(15423)Науковедение-(506)Образование-(11852)Охрана труда-(3308)Педагогика-(5571)Полиграфия-(1312)Политика-(7869)Право-(5454)Приборостроение-(1369)Программирование-(2801)Производство-(97182)Промышленность-(8706)Психология-(18388)Религия-(3217)Связь-(10668)Сельское хозяйство-(299)Социология-(6455)Спорт-(42831)Строительство-(4793)Торговля-(5050)Транспорт-(2929)Туризм-(1568)Физика-(3942)Философия-(17015)Финансы-(26596)Химия-(22929)Экология-(12095)Экономика-(9961)Электроника-(8441)Электротехника-(4623)Энергетика-(12629)Юриспруденция-(1492)Ядерная техника-(1748)

Такой подход приводит к избыточности хранения и усложняет выполнение некоторых операций

В целостной части модели данных (которая явно выделяется не во всех известных моделях) специфицируются механизмы ограничений целостности, которые обязательно должны поддерживаться во всех реализациях СУБД, соответствующих данной модели.

Манипуляционная часть модели данных содержит спецификацию одного или нескольких языков, предназначенных для написания запросов к БД.

В структурной части модели данных фиксируются основные логические структуры данных, которые могут применяться на уровне пользователя при организации БД, соответствующих данной модели.

IBM, Informix, Microsoft, Oracle до 8, Sybase

Реляционные базы данных

Недостатки

Экземпляр этого типа связи связывает экземпляр типа записи Руководитель с одним экземпляром типа записи Служащие, соответствующим тому служащему, которым является данный руководитель).

А типом записи-потомком – Служащие

В типе связи Является служащим

типом записи-предком является Руководитель,

Ä Сложность реализации БД,

Ä Сами программы остаются весьма чувствительными к модификациям,

Ä Поскольку каждый элемент данных должен содержать ссылки на другие элементы, требуются значительные объемы памяти.

Ä Иерархические и, в особенности, сетевые структуры данных являются навигационными по своей природе.

Ä Ненавигационному использованию таблиц мешает упорядоченность их столбцов и, в особенности, строк.

Кодд предложил использовать в качестве родовой структуры БД «таблицы», в которых и столбцы, и строки не являются упорядоченными

Данные представлены в формате таблиц или отношений (relation).

Совокупность связанных таблиц составляет БД, при этом таблицы полностью равноправны - между ними не существует никакой иерархии.

Реляционная модель состоит из трех частей, описывающих разные аспекты реляционного подхода:

Ä структурной части,

Ä манипуляционной части;

Ä целостной части.

Например, в модели данных SQL основным видом структур базы данных являются таблицы,
а в объектной модели данных – объекты ранее определенных типов.

В принципе при использовании реляционной модели данных можно хранить все данные, соответствующие предметной области в одной таблице.

Выделим информацию, относящуюся к отделам в отдельную таблицу.

<== предыдущая лекция | следующая лекция ==>
А типом записи-потомком – Руководитель | Содержащее для каждого служащего его уникальный номер отдела
Поделиться с друзьями:


Дата добавления: 2014-01-15; Просмотров: 339; Нарушение авторских прав?; Мы поможем в написании вашей работы!


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ет



studopedia.su - Студопедия (2013 - 2024) год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ав! Последнее добавление




Генерация страницы за: 0.007 сек.